Do the vulture demonesses and saurians have any lore? They pop up in your art quite a lot and it's delightful to see all the different ones
dynasoar5 answered:
nothing permanent.
vulture demonesses are an archetype/species that are originally from the mind of R Crumb. They slowly started appearing in my work over the years and i’ve continually changed how i represent them and draw them. to me they embody power, animalistic urges, beings from a time when gods/monsters walked the earth, etc. something from myth.
saurians are slowly becoming a vehicle to explore a world. they have become more representative of the specific clades they are based on. i don’t plan things out or keep things consistent. they are vignettes of a world, or worlds.
also, besides saurians, there are “saurians”, which is how i refer to my original species i guess. they are a dinosaur-esque anthropomorph that i started drawing in the 2000s. Sorbei and Goldie are examples. They don’t have any real world connections to particular dinosaur species. they are more cartoony i guess.
